a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orEmilio Cobos Álvarez <emilio@crisal.io>2017-11-01 19:49:14 +0100
committerEmilio Cobos Álvarez <emilio@crisal.io>2017-11-01 19:49:24 +0100
commit2d1790fe7d9f3ec437e067e2546ceb7b51ab3be6 (patch)
treea050538f98b5e1dab9d3b5933979b7b24ae0c100
parentb23131abf1528ab47602881fe5dbcbdc16f2b76a (diff)
downloadservo-2d1790fe7d9f3ec437e067e2546ceb7b51ab3be6.tar.gz
servo-2d1790fe7d9f3ec437e067e2546ceb7b51ab3be6.zip
stylo: Remove useless assertions.
ElementStyles::primary expect()s.
-rw-r--r--ports/geckolib/glue.rs3
1 files changed, 0 insertions, 3 deletions
diff --git a/ports/geckolib/glue.rs b/ports/geckolib/glue.rs
index c2e38e5379a..c22aded7b08 100644
--- a/ports/geckolib/glue.rs
+++ b/ports/geckolib/glue.rs
@@ -965,7 +965,6 @@ pub extern "C" fn Servo_Element_GetPrimaryComputedValues(element: RawGeckoElemen
{
let element = GeckoElement(element);
let data = element.borrow_data().expect("Getting CVs on unstyled element");
- assert!(data.has_styles(), "Getting CVs on unstyled element");
data.styles.primary().clone().into()
}
@@ -3455,8 +3454,6 @@ pub extern "C" fn Servo_ResolveStyle(
let data =
element.borrow_data().expect("Resolving style on unstyled element");
- // TODO(emilio): Downgrade to debug assertions when close to release.
- assert!(data.has_styles(), "Resolving style on unstyled element");
debug_assert!(element.has_current_styles(&*data),
"Resolving style on {:?} without current styles: {:?}", element, data);
data.styles.primary().clone().into()